Connor Garcia is a freshman at Carroll College in Montana. Â He did something special this fall…he qualified for the NAIA National Championships in Cross Country. Â Connor, a CYO participant, Â graduated from Valley Catholic High School this past June, was a counselor at Camp Howard during the summer and left for college this fall. Â What an amazing accomplishment! Â Read about his amazing race here:
This Saturday, November 17th – Connor and the Carroll Saints Men’s XC Team will be running in the 57th Annual NAIA Men’s Cross Country National Championships. The race is being held at Fort Vancouver National Historic Site, Vancouver, WA. Â The race starts at 11:45 AM (PST). The team will be competing against 32 other teams as well 105 individual qualifiers.
